7

私はそれを発見しました

ls -AF /var/ |grep \/$

詳細情報なしでディレクトリからすべてのディレクトリを見つけるのに役立ちます。今、私は正反対のことが必要です-各行のファイル名だけで、それ以上の情報なしですべてのファイルを表示します

file1
file2
file3

ディレクトリをフィルタリングします-それらは必要ありません

4

5 に答える 5

12

特定の式に一致するファイルを見つけるには、 が存在しfindます。そのマンページは非常に優れており、いくつかの興味深い例も含まれています. ディレクトリのファイルのみを取得するには、次を使用できます。

find /var -maxdepth 1 -type f -printf "%f\n"
于 2012-10-25T09:01:17.207 に答える
3

一致を反転するには、-vスイッチを使用するだけです。grep

ls -AF /var/ |grep -v /$ 
于 2012-10-25T08:55:47.493 に答える
-1

または find を使用します。

find -maxdepth 1 -type f /var/
于 2012-10-25T08:58:50.490 に答える